Handover: the Paylark integration suite is flaky on the refund path — the mock ledger occasionally returns out of order, failing assertions about 1 in 20 runs. I've quarantined the two worst tests and filed follow-ups. Safe to release with quarantine in place. To unlock the release signing vault, use the recovery passphrase below.

recovery phrase for fajef-tagaf: ulaeth-tamvan-sorwyn-kaseth-sorir

☐ Shuttle-bus gate (Gate C, Wrenfield Campus). New starters arriving by the morning shuttle must enter through Gate C, not the main lobby. The gate reader accepts staff passes only, so escort your starter through on day one or meet them at the turnstile. Walk them to orientation in Building 4 afterward. Gate C accepts the pass code provided below.

badge for yahif-bahaf: bdg-XUBUM-7

**Subject: Canteen Access — Shared with Fellgate Analytics**

Welcome to Marrowby & Sons! A quick note from the front desk: our canteen on Level 2 is shared with our neighbours at Fellgate Analytics, who enter through the connecting door on the north side. Please keep your badge visible while in the canteen so staff can distinguish the two firms. Trays should be returned to your own side's rack. The connecting door locks outside lunch hours; if you need to pass through, use the code below.

staff pass of fajof-fawif = bdg-ES-2

**Q: How do I trace a request across our microservices?**

Every request entering the Lattice gateway receives a trace ID propagated via headers. Downstream services must forward it unchanged; dropped IDs are the top cause of broken traces. Check the Spanview dashboard first. For gaps that persist after redeploy, contact the observability team.

alerts address for tahaf-hawep: frawyn@tolvaqlabs.corp